The Moody Blues – 5/10 – Red Rocks Amphitheatre

The Moody Blues bring their timeless sound to the majestic Red Rocks Amphitheatre in support of The Polydor Years 1986-1992, a box set containing a remastered collection of all six of their Polydor-era releases, as well as two DVDs and 17 bonus tracks.

Most famously known for their single “Nights In White Satin,” among other hits, The Moody Blues still continue to tour more than 50 years after their inception as a band.

Buckcherry – 5/5 – Summit Music Hall

Known for their hit singles “Crazy Bitch,” “Sorry” and “Lit Up,” Buckcherry are an edgy rock band that achieved significant mainstream success in the late ’90s / early ’00s, and to this day continue to tear up the stage on the reg. Led by fiery vocalist, Josh Todd, Buckcherry seem to be the last of a dying breed of bands that live by rock ‘n’ roll’s ultimate credo “sex, drugs, and rock ‘n’ roll.”

All Time Low – 5/9 – Fillmore Auditorium

All Time Low have come a long way since their debut release in 2005, The Party Scene. They’ve developed and honed their pop rock sound to a tee, pumping out hit singles like “Dear Maria, Count Me In,” “Weightless” and “Damned If A Do Ya (Damned If I Don’t).” And with a brand new record in tow, Future Hearts, All Time Low have set out to a make statement about the future of pop punk.

Sub.mission Presents Electronic Tuesdays – 5/5 – Cervantes’ Other Side

Every Tuesday Sub.mission, Denver’s top EDM promoters, host a night where local DJs just starting out can get noticed and national acts can be appreciated. This week, Shiftee from New York City is the headling DJ, and will co-headline with a yet-to-be announced surprised guest.

Sub.mission residents Curlyone and Subliminal will also be performing, and as usual, there will be the contest between local DJs to try and earn a spot in constant rotation. DJ Hyzenborg, Elliot Mess, Sexualmente, and Spectral Vibes will be opening up this time around.

Sub.mission Presents Youngsta – 5/9 – Cervantes’ Other Side

This Saturday, Denver is lucky enough to play host to dubstep legend and Rinse.fm personality Youngsta, all the way from London. He will be playing a two-hour set at this special event, with Supreme from San Fransisco and Mr. Vandal opening up.

Local resident Subliminal will also be opening the bill.
